He dropped his arms, caution again warning him, but he stood gazing.

Perhaps it was a powerful, mysterious current sent from his heart that drew her at last.

She looked in his direction.

John knew that she could not recognize him there in the gloom, but, snatching off his cap, and, reckless of risk he waved it three times about his head.

It was a signal.
